Song Dynasty scholar 沈括 Shen Kuo actually analyzed why ancient records from Warring States Period regularly show half million men in battle. Out of 100,000 troops, only 70,000 are combat troops, 30,000 are supply troops. Then you need 300,000 corvee labor to ship grain to support these 100,000 men. So to talk up your victory, you would count all the men mobilized for your enemy's war effort. That's how you get Wu Qi led 50,000 Wei elite troops to crush 500,000 Qin troops in battle.
